免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5做商城app

随着移动互联网的快速发展,越来越多的电子商务平台开始借助移动应用来扩大自己的用户群体和市场份额,其中,在手机端使用Web技术开发的移动应用已经成为了众多电商商家的首选。H5开发技术由于其跨平台、成本低、开发效率高等优势,成为了Web技术在移动端开发中的重要应用手段。下面我就详细介绍下如何用H5开发商城App。

一、前端技术

1. HTML5

HTML全称为Hypertext Markup Language,是Web页面的基础。它的出现使得开发者可以方便地创建符合W3C标准的现代Web页面,而跨终端的移动Web技术,也需要使用HTML5。

2. CSS3

CSS全称为Cascading Style Sheets,是Web开发中控制样式的一种技术,使得网页布局更加灵活。CSS3是在CSS2的基础上加强和改进的版本,实现了许多常见的UI效果,如渐变、投影、旋转等特效,使网页更加生动。

3. JavaScript

JavaScript是一种脚本语言,被广泛应用于Web前端的交互与动态效果。它可以实现对HTML文档中的对象进行控制,使得Web页面更加灵活和丰富。

二、技术选型

由于商城App需要具有良好的用户体验和操作性,前端技术选型必须经过慎重的考虑。H5开发技术中,主要涉及以下技术选型:

1. 前端框架:我们可以使用类似于Ionic、Framework7、Weex等优秀框架来进行商城App的开发,这些框架都是基于Web技术的,提供了许多丰富的UI组件和UI效果,使得商城App开发更加快捷。

2. 数据传递:商城App需要与后台进行数据的交互,通常会采用JSON或XML协议来实现数据的传递。

3. 跨域访问:移动端的H5开发面临的一个主要问题就是跨域访问的限制,可以通过使用jsonp、CORS等技术来解决。

4. 相应界面开发:商城App需要对不同的设备进行相应的适配,因此,在页面布局和CSS样式调整上需要进行深入的设计和研究。

三、商城App的开发流程

1. 架构设计:首先需要确定商城App的功能模块、数据来源和架构设计,根据实际需求对APP进行架构设计。

2. 移动设计:商城App需要基于移动端的使用环境和特点进行相应的设计,包括实现响应式布局等。

3. 功能开发:基于架构设计完成商城App的具体功能开发,包括购物车、订单、支付等功能。

4. 安全性:对于商城的交易安全性需求比较高,因此需要针对一些具体问题,如:重复提交订单、跨站脚本攻击、SQL注入等进行防范,确保用户的购物安全和隐私。

5. 测试上线:商城App开发完成后需要进行功能测试和用户体验测试,通过测试之后安排上线。

四、注意事项

1. 调用系统API:商城App需要调用手机系统API来实现一些功能,如手机短信、拨号等,使用API前需要确保该API是否可用及对应的API版本。

2. 页面性能优化:手机端对Web页面加载速度的要求比较高,因此需要对商城App的Web页面进行性能优化,提高加载速度。

3. 市场化推广:市场化推广是商城App的关键,需要积极推广,将商城App推广到更多用户,从而得到更多商机。

总结一下,基于H5技术开发商城App,拓宽了电商平台的营销渠道,增加了用户的可便捷性和更好的用户体验。商家可以通过开发跨平台的移动应用,利用H5开发技术,快速开发一款商城App,并且可以根据实际情况进行不同的技术选型和开发流程设计。


相关知识:
做饭网站app
做饭网站app是一种基于互联网技术的厨房教学小工具,提供用户各种通过图文或视频方式制作多种美食的方法和步骤,是现代人实现自我学习和互动界面的利器。该应用程序有着广泛的受众群体,不仅能提供烹饪技巧给那些想在家里制作美食的人,也能给予专业厨师们一些烹饪灵感与建
2023-05-18
做了个网站和app
做一个网站或者APP可以说是现代社会中的一种常见活动,无论是个人还是公司,都可以通过自己的创意和技能来实现自己的想法。在此,我将分享一些我制作网站和APP的经验和知识。首先,针对网站的创建,我们常常需要确认如下几项内容:1. 确认网站类型2. 确认网站风格
2023-05-18
做app网站建设
随着智能手机的普及,移动应用程序(APP)成为了现代社会中不可或缺的一部分。越来越多的人使用APP来满足他们的需求,这使得APP网站建设成为一个越来越重要的话题。在本文中,我们将会介绍APP网站建设的原理和详细的步骤。一、原理APP网站建设主要分为三个方面
2023-05-18
怎么样把网站做成app
将网站转换为App的方式有多种。下面我将为您介绍其中最流行的方式:一、基于H5的Web AppWeb App是通过浏览器访问的,它没有安装的过程,与普通网站一样,可以跨平台,实现了基本的功能。而H5技术也提供了越来越多的API和功能,可以满足日益增长的移动
2023-05-18
写app做网页
想要写app做网页,需要掌握一定的知识和技能。这里将介绍相关的原理和步骤,帮助你更好地理解和实现。1. 原理App做网页的原理是利用WebView组件,将网站以网页形式嵌入到App中。WebView是一个在应用程序中展示网页的组件,Android提供了We
2023-05-18
网页链接做app
在移动互联网时代,人们越来越多地使用手机应用程序(APP)来满足日常需求,如购物、社交、娱乐等。但是,开发和维护APP需要花费大量时间和成本,尤其是对于个人开发者或小企业来说,调配足够的开发人员、设备和技术可能是一个难题。因此,把网页链接转化成应用程序成了
2023-05-18
网页做成app 网站指定位置
要将网页做成APP,最简单的方法就是通过将网站指定位置嵌入到APP中来实现。在此之前,我们可以先了解一下APP的定义和使用场景。APP是指 “Application” 的缩写,也就是“应用程序”。一般指在手机或平板电脑上运行的程序,主要可以为用户提供信息、
2023-05-18
适合前端做笔记的app
作为一个前端开发人员,经常需要记笔记,以便日后随时查询和回顾。为了更方便地记录笔记,有许多适合前端做笔记的应用程序可供选择,下面我将介绍一些常用的应用程序。1. EvernoteEvernote是一个广受欢迎的笔记应用程序,它非常适合前端开发人员记录有关W
2023-05-18
把前端做成app
随着移动互联网的发展,越来越多的网站需要适配在移动设备上的浏览。而原生应用和Web应用同样存在各自的优缺点,很多企业需要将自己的Web应用转化为原生应用,提供更好的用户体验,这就需要将前端做成App的技术。前端做成App的原理主要是通过打包技术将Web应用
2023-05-18
react native 做的app
React Native 是一种基于 ReactJS 的新型框架,其主要目的是开发原生的、高效的、以 JavaScript 为基础的移动应用程序。React Native 应用程序可以在 iOS 和 Android 原生的 app 上运行,因此开发者可以用
2023-05-18
iapp网页怎么做成app
iapp是一款专业的移动应用开发平台,它可以帮助网站将网页制作成App并且发布到各大应用商店中,方便用户在手机端使用。那么如何将网页做成App呢?下面通过简单原理介绍和详细介绍来说明这个问题。一、原理介绍将网页做成App的原理其实很简单,就是通过iapp的
2023-05-18
h5做的app无法保持会话
HTML5作为一种新的Web技术,已经逐渐获得了人们的认可,尤其是在手机应用方面,HTML5已经成为很多开发者的首选。但是,在实际开发中,我们经常会遇到一个问题,那就是HTML5做的App无法保持会话。HTML5作为一种Web技术,会话的处理与Web应用没
2023-05-18
©2015-2021 智电瑞创 蜀ICP备17039183号